Wild Wild Saturday Afternoons! (Bond goes out West)!!!

Why this incredible series is not yet out on DVD is just plain outlaw! The Wild Wild West has so much going for it in terms of entertainment. Robert Conrad (West) and the late Ross Martin (Gordon) are one of the best pairs of characters in television history. West is a cool ladies man operating as a secret agent for the U.S. govt. under comission of The President himself. Martin is his loyal friend/assistant who is a sort of "Q" character, who creates gadgets and weapons for West while also being a master of disguise.They live on a fully furnished traincar that travels the west in search of their next assignments.From episode to episode you get nefarious characters (sometimes ones you do not even suspect) who are plotting to do no good to our main characters or to the country, and in some cases the world.Every single show is packed with exciting action, incredible twists in story, and great acting from just about all involved.Seeing the series will give you just what a cool idea it was for them to have done a "James Bond in the West" show.I was not old enough to have seen the show in it's initial run of years on CBS in the 60's, but caught it with my Dad in syndication on Saturday afternoons in the mid to late 80"s at 11:00.To a 12 year old, this was a magical time for me with this and my other favorites of the day (X-Men comic books,The Prisoner TV, Star Trek TV, Dr. Who TV, etc.)Brings back old memories for me. The Original and BEST of the West!

Never mind 1999's theatrical version--this is the original we're talking about! Robert Conrad and Ross Martin set the standard for spies with spurs in the ABC action series which ran from 1965 to 1968. Brilliantly interweaving the 60's spy craze (including "Mission: Impossible", "The Man From U.N.C.L.E." and "Get Smart") with the equally-popular Western genre (ala "Bonanza", "Gunsmoke", and "Rawhide"), it was truly James Bond in the West. Conrad's well-tailored, silver-tongued James West, and Ross Martin's theatrical chameleon Artemus Gordon faced the most eccentric villains ever to grace the small screen (actually, I take that back--that accolade belongs to "Batman". But still....if you've seen the show, you know what I'm talking about). Appearing often was the short-statured Michael Dunn as Dr. Miguelito Loveless. Just classic stuff.

More great things in Wild Wild West

Yes agree but there was even more to the show. At the beginning of each episode they would show four pictures, in fact a still view of the ending of each section of the each chapter of the episode.
You would start wandering what each still ment, but of course couldn't. Then when you watched the show you got the context.
I have never seen this method used since in any TV show; but it gave an even more mysterious feel to this great show this great work of art.
